Pay in context

Top pay as a share of expenses

In 2023, the highest total compensation at CHOICES PREGNANCY CENTERS OF GREATER PHOENIX INC equaled 4% of the organization's total expenses. The median for health care organizations is 4%.

This organization (2023)
4%
Sector median
4%
Middle half of sector
1% to 13%

Based on 13,830 health care organizations, each measured at its most recent filing year with reported expenses and compensation.

What does the Chief Executive Officer of CHOICES PREGNANCY CENTERS OF GREATER PHOENIX INC earn?

In 2023, the Chief Executive Officer of CHOICES PREGNANCY CENTERS OF GREATER PHOENIX INC received $139,927 in total compensation. This pay is below the median (the midpoint) for Chief Executive Officer roles among Health Care organizations in Arizona, but above the bottom quarter of comparable filings. Based on IRS Form 990 data.

How does Chief Executive Officer pay at CHOICES PREGNANCY CENTERS OF GREATER PHOENIX INC compare with similar nonprofits?

Compared with the same role at Health Care organizations in Arizona, the 2023 pay of the Chief Executive Officer at CHOICES PREGNANCY CENTERS OF GREATER PHOENIX INC falls between the 25th percentile and the median. In 2023, the highest total compensation at CHOICES PREGNANCY CENTERS OF GREATER PHOENIX INC equaled 4% of the organization's total expenses. The median for health care organizations is 4%.

What are CHOICES PREGNANCY CENTERS OF GREATER PHOENIX INC's revenue and expenses?

In 2023, CHOICES PREGNANCY CENTERS OF GREATER PHOENIX INC reported $3.1M in total revenue and $3.5M in total expenses on its IRS Form 990.
